How Are AT&T’s Performance and Valuation ahead of 2019? According to the data compiled by Reuters as of December 7, of the 32 analysts who follow AT&T (T) stock, 44% have given it “buys,” 50% have given it “holds,” and 6% have given it “sells.” Their 12-month median target price for AT&T is $34.50, implying a potential 14.5% upside to its market price of $30.14. Of the 30 analysts who follow Verizon (VZ), 43% have given it “buys,” while 57% have given it “holds.” No analysts have given it “sells.” On average, analysts have a median price target of $58.50 on the stock.
